The Germany Pharmaceutical Spray Drying Market is experiencing steady growth due to increasing demand for efficient drug delivery systems and advancements in pharmaceutical manufacturing technologies. Spray drying offers benefits such as improved bioavailability, stability, and solubility of drugs, making it a preferred method for pharmaceutical companies. The market is characterized by a high level of competition among key players such as GEA Group AG, SPX Flow, and Dedert Corporation, who are investing in research and development to enhance product offerings. Additionally, stringent regulations and quality standards set by authorities like the European Medicines Agency are driving innovation and adoption of spray drying technology in the pharmaceutical sector. Overall, the Germany Pharmaceutical Spray Drying Market is poised for continued expansion in the coming years.
